This means when logging reaches the end of the transaction log file and assuming the log records at the beginning of the transaction log have been truncated, it then wraps around to the beginning of the transaction log and starts overwriting what was there before. SQL Server cursors are used for Development, DBA and ETL processes. A SQL Server cursor is a set of T-SQL logic to loop over a predetermined number of rows one at a time.
